Vase, Chinese, Qing dynasty 2nd half of the 18th century. Cloisonné enamel vessel with a long, wide neck, supported on a separate ring-shaped foot and a flattened spherical belly. Main decoration: dense, multicolored lotus tendril covering the entire surface. Foot decorated with an ornamental band of small flowers and leaves. Upper edge of the neck at the rim decorated with a border of ruyi-head motifs. Neck ends with a thick, ungilded metal ring. Height 37.8 cm; diameter 15.5 cm., A tall bulbous vase with a long narrow neck decorated all over in a repeating floral and scrolling vine pattern in shades of blue, turquoise, teal, red, white, yellow, green, purple, and brown, featuring stylized multi-petaled flowers and leaf-like motifs on a gray background.
